The frequency and severity of large cyber insurance claims have risen sharply in 2024, driven by a growing number of data and privacy breaches, according to Allianz Commercial’s latest cyber risk outlook.
In the first half of the year, the frequency of large cyber claims (exceeding €1 million) increased by 14%, while the severity of losses surged 17%, a significant jump compared to just 1% growth in 2023. Two-thirds of these major claims were linked to data and privacy breaches.
“The growing significance of data breach losses among cyber insurance claims is driven by a number of notable trends,” said Michael Daum, Global Head of Cyber Claims, Allianz Commercial.
Vanessa Maxwell, Global Head of Cyber and Financial Lines, Allianz Commercial, also commented, saying: “The insurance industry must also step up its focus on the data privacy side of cyber risk and has a key role to play in offering loss prevention and mitigation advice to businesses about this increasingly important area of exposure."
